Consider an ideal full-bridge single-phase DC-AC inverter with a DC bus voltage magnitude of 1000 V. The inverter output voltage v(t) shown below, is obtained when diagonal switches of the inverter are switched with 50% duty cycle. The inverter feeds a load with a sinusoidal current given by, i(t)=10sin(ωt-π/3),  where ω=2π/t. The active power, in watts, delivered to the load is _____. (round off to nearest integer)
